According to a report by PR Newswire on June 9th, the Malaysian subsidiary of Fogma Technology, Ispire Malaysia, has issued a clarification stating that it fully complies with regulations and only engages in export manufacturing activities.
Ispire Malaysia confirmed that all manufacturing activities at its factory in Johor Province are solely for export purposes and do not involve any production or distribution of liquids or gels containing nicotine or cannabis within Malaysia or for export within Malaysia.
Michael Wang, the co-CEO of Ispire Technology Inc., said: "Ispire Malaysia operates under strict procedures to ensure that all manufacturing activities are 100% oriented towards export. We believe our operations fully comply with Malaysian laws and we are committed to achieving transparency and regulatory cooperation at the federal and state levels."
Key clarification: No local distribution: All products manufactured in Malaysia are not sold, distributed or marketed in the Malaysian market.
No nicotine or cannabis components: The factory only produces semi-finished vaporizer hardware and any part of the production process does not involve liquids or gels.
No production of any medical devices: Although the factory is capable of producing certified components, it has not produced any medical devices at present. Any future activities in this field will be subject to comprehensive regulatory review.
Advanced safety features: Ispire products will integrate blockchain-based age restrictions and geographic fencing technology to ensure that they are only used by adults and in compliant areas. The company's patented technology has been submitted for review by the US Food and Drug Administration (FDA). The company also pointed out that recent comments related to cannabis-related products are based on marketing materials related to Ispire's US business, and the company's operations in the US allow the sale of cannabis products. These materials do not reflect the nature of the company's business in Malaysia.

The investment target of Ispire Malaysia exceeds 50 million US dollars. It positions itself as the leading manufacturing center in Southeast Asia, supporting job creation and technological innovation that align with Malaysia's industrial development goals.
